Acts 3:21-26 Young's Literal Translation Of The Holy Bible (YLT98)

21. whom it behoveth heaven, indeed, to receive till times of a restitution of all things, of which God spake through the mouth of all His holy prophets from the age.

22. `For Moses, indeed, unto the fathers said--A prophet to you shall the Lord your God raise up out of your brethren, like to me; him shall ye hear in all things, as many as he may speak unto you;

23. and it shall be, every soul that may not hear that prophet shall be utterly destroyed out of the people;

24. and also all the prophets from Samuel and those following in order, as many as spake, did also foretell of these days.

25. `Ye are sons of the prophets, and of the covenant that God made unto our fathers, saying unto Abraham: And in thy seed shall be blessed all the families of the earth;

26. to you first, God, having raised up His child Jesus, did send him, blessing you, in the turning away of each one from your evil ways.'
